Understanding the Core Mechanics of kin bet Platforms

At the heart of a kin bet platform lies a system designed to encourage user interaction and prediction. Typically, users are presented with a series of events – ranging from sports matches and esports tournaments to social trends and even political outcomes – and asked to predict the results. The prediction process is often gamified, employing elements of social competition and rewards. Users accumulate points or virtual currency based on the accuracy of their predictions, and these points can often be exchanged for real-world rewards or other benefits. The core objective is not only to predict correctly but also to engage with the community, sharing insights and learning from others. This social element differentiates these platforms from traditional betting sites, fostering a more dynamic and collaborative environment.

Risk Management Strategies for kin bet Participation

While the potential rewards can be enticing, it’s vital to approach kin bet platforms with a well-defined risk management strategy. The inherent unpredictability of events means that losses are inevitable, and it’s crucial to only wager what you can afford to lose. Diversification is key – spreading your predictions across a variety of events rather than concentrating on a single outcome. Avoid emotional betting, making decisions based on gut feeling rather than rational analysis. Establishing clear boundaries, both in terms of financial limits and time spent on the platform, is essential for maintaining a healthy and responsible approach. Treating it as a form of entertainment, rather than a guaranteed income stream, will help to mitigate potential disappointment.

Assessing Your Risk Tolerance

Before engaging with any kin bet platform, it's crucial to honestly assess your own risk tolerance. Are you comfortable with the possibility of losing your entire stake? Do you have a tendency to chase losses? Being honest with yourself about your financial and emotional capacity for risk will inform your betting strategy and prevent you from making impulsive decisions. Start small, gradually increasing your stakes as you gain experience and confidence. Remember that past performance is not indicative of future results, and even the most skilled predictors will experience periods of losing streaks. Maintaining a disciplined approach and avoiding the temptation to overextend yourself are paramount.

Developing Effective Analytical Techniques

Successful participation on a kin bet platform requires more than just luck; it demands a systematic approach to analysis. Gathering information about the events you're predicting is paramount. This includes studying historical data, analyzing current form, and considering any relevant external factors. For sports events, this might involve examining team statistics, player injuries, and head-to-head records. For social trends, it might involve monitoring social media sentiment, analyzing news articles, and tracking public opinion. Don't rely solely on surface-level information; delve deeper to uncover hidden patterns and insights. The ability to critically evaluate information and identify potential biases is essential.

Utilizing Data and Statistical Analysis

Data-driven analysis can provide a significant advantage. Leverage publicly available statistics and tools to identify trends and probabilities. Explore statistical models and algorithms that can help you predict outcomes with greater accuracy. Pay attention to key performance indicators (KPIs) that are relevant to the event in question. For example, in sports, KPIs might include scoring rates, possession percentages, and defensive efficiency. In social trends, KPIs might include engagement rates, reach, and sentiment analysis scores. Remember that statistics are not foolproof, but they can provide valuable insights that inform your decisions. A careful examination of the data can reveal opportunities that might otherwise be missed.
